0
我支持使用SQL Server後端在MS Access VBA中編寫的LOB應用程序。應用程序的一個特點是可以打開應用程序的第二個實例,允許用戶同時查看/修改兩個記錄。CurrentProject.OpenConnection在MS Access 2000中失敗
我第一次打開它連接的應用程序,一切正常。然而,當我試圖打開第二個例子中,我得到了以下錯誤消息:
-2147467259 - Method "OpenConnection" of object _CurrentProject failed.
這是代碼時出現錯誤執行行:
CurrentProject.OpenConnection strConnection
我已經通過代碼加強和驗證strConnection
在應用程序的第一個和第二個實例中都是相同的連接字符串
我正在用盡所尋找的東西。任何想法都非常感謝!
更新:看來有些東西不允許第二個MSACCESS.EXE實例使用相同的連接字符串。我的連接字符串如下,其中database
和server
代替實際的數據庫和服務器。
PROVIDER=SQLOLEDB.1;INTEGRATED SECURITY=SSPI;PERSIST SECURITY INFO=FALSE;INITIAL CATALOG=database;DATA SOURCE=server